use crate::context::*;
use crate::utils::{read_s, Pod};
#[derive(Debug, Clone)]
pub enum ParseDynamicError {
BrokenEntry,
}
#[derive(Debug, Clone, Copy)]
pub struct Dynamic<'a, T: Context> {
entries: &'a [DynamicEntry<T>],
}
impl<'a, T: Context> Dynamic<'a, T> {
pub fn parse(content: &'a [u8]) -> Result<Self, ParseDynamicError> {
use ParseDynamicError::*;
let entries: &[DynamicEntry<T>] = read_s(content).ok_or(BrokenEntry)?;
Ok(Self { entries })
}
pub fn entries(&self) -> &'a [DynamicEntry<T>] {
self.entries
}
}
#[repr(C)]
#[derive(Debug, Clone)]
pub struct DynamicEntry<T: Context> {
pub tag: T::PropUsize,
pub un: T::PropUsize,
}
impl<T: Context> DynamicEntry<T> {
pub fn tag(&self) -> T::DynamicTag {
From::<T::Integer>::from(T::interpret(self.tag))
}
pub fn un(&self) -> T::Integer {
T::interpret(self.un)
}
}
unsafe impl<T: Context> Pod for DynamicEntry<T> {}
#[derive(Debug, Clone, Copy, PartialEq, Eq, PartialOrd, Ord)]
pub enum DynamicTag32 {
Null,
Needed,
PltRelSize,
PltGot,
Hash,
Strtab,
Symtab,
Rela,
RelaSize,
RelaEnt,
StrSize,
SymEnt,
Init,
Fini,
SoName,
RPath,
Symbolic,
Rel,
RelSize,
RelEnt,
PltRel,
Debug,
TextRel,
JmpRel,
BindNow,
InitArray,
FiniArray,
InitArraySize,
FiniArraySize,
RunPath,
Flags,
PreInitArray,
PreInitArraySize,
SymtabShndx,
OsSpecific(u32),
ProcessorSpecific(u32),
NonStandard(u32),
}
impl From<u32> for DynamicTag32 {
fn from(value: u32) -> Self {
use DynamicTag32::*;
match value {
0 => Null,
1 => Needed,
2 => PltRelSize,
3 => PltGot,
4 => Hash,
5 => Strtab,
6 => Symtab,
7 => Rela,
8 => RelaSize,
9 => RelaEnt,
10 => StrSize,
11 => SymEnt,
12 => Init,
13 => Fini,
14 => SoName,
15 => RPath,
16 => Symbolic,
17 => Rel,
18 => RelSize,
19 => RelEnt,
20 => PltRel,
21 => Debug,
22 => TextRel,
23 => JmpRel,
24 => BindNow,
25 => InitArray,
26 => FiniArray,
27 => InitArraySize,
28 => FiniArraySize,
29 => RunPath,
30 => Flags,
32 => PreInitArray,
33 => PreInitArraySize,
34 => SymtabShndx,
x @ 0x6000000D..=0x6FFFF000 => OsSpecific(x),
x @ 0x70000000..=0x7FFFFFFF => ProcessorSpecific(x),
x => NonStandard(x),
}
}
}

#[derive(Debug, Clone, Copy, PartialEq, Eq, From, Into, BitAnd, BitOr, BitXor, LowerHex)]
pub struct DynamicFlags32(pub u32);
impl DynamicFlags32 {
pub const ORIGIN: Self = Self(0x1);
pub const SYMBOLIC: Self = Self(0x2);
pub const TEXTREL: Self = Self(0x4);
pub const BIND_NOW: Self = Self(0x8);
pub const STATIC_TLS: Self = Self(0x10);
}
